World's First Ever "Obstaplunge" in RI!
The "Frozen Clam Dip" at Goddard Park will feature Inaugural Obstacle Course Plunge on New Year's Day!

The RI Mentoring Partnership and its community partner Laid-back Fitness are proud to announce Rhode Island’s (and perhaps the world’s) first-ever Obstaplunge! It’s a new and exciting addition to our annual New Year’s Day fundraiser “The Frozen Clam Dip.”
Participants will have the choice of a traditional plunge or they can add to the challenge by completing a ¼-mile obstacle course that finishes by joining the traditional plungers in the icy water. The course will be made up of 2 natural and 4 man-made obstacles that will be doable for all ages and abilities.
All proceeds will go to support youth mentoring in Rhode Island through the Rhode Island Mentoring Partnership!
